  • An unnamed civilian in New York City stood in the way of an armed suspect fleeing NYPD officers and pushed him into a nearby fence, holding onto the suspect until police officers could make an arrest.
  • The suspect was arrested after the civilian, who saw him fleeing police officers with a revolver in his hand, stepped in his way and pushed him into a nearby fence. The civilian then held onto the suspect until NYPD officers were able to place him under arrest, video shows.
